ALEXANDRIA CITy HIGH SCHOOL TITANS PREPARE FOR A PIVOTAL 2025 HIGH SCHOOL FOOTBALL SEASON AMIDST RECENT CHALLENGES
The Alexandria City High School Titans are gearing up for the 2025 high school football season, aiming to rebound from last season’s challenges. Following a less-than-satisfactory record of 3-7, which included a 3-4 mark in the Division 6A regional standings, the Titans are determined to make significant improvements in the upcoming season.
Preseason Preparations
The team’s preseason preparations have been rigorous, emphasizing enhancements in both offensive and defensive strategies. Head Coach John Smith has reported on the team’s commitment to improvement, detailing a thorough analysis of last season’s performance. This analysis has led to the implementation of targeted training aimed at addressing identified weaknesses. The players have shown remarkable dedication during this training period, which is fostering optimism among coaches and followers alike.
Upcoming Games
The Titans’ schedule for the season includes a blend of home and away games, presenting both opportunities and challenges. The season will commence with a home opener against Meridian High School on a Thursday at 6:15 p.m., a departure from the traditional Friday night games. One of the pivotal matchups will occur on August 28 when the Titans face Lake Braddock Secondary, a rematch after their previous defeat of 41-13 against the same team last season.
Key home games include matchups against West Potomac and West Springfield, with the highly anticipated October 10 game against West Potomac and the Halloween night showdown with West Springfield on October 31. These games are expected to draw significant community support, highlighting the Titans’ potential to engage local fans and foster school spirit.

Legacy and Celebrations
This season also includes a special celebration on September 19, commemorating the 25th anniversary of the film “Remember the Titans.” This event will feature guest speakers and activities that honor the legacy of the 1971 Titans team, enriching the sense of history and pride among the athletes and community members.
The venue for home games, Parker-Gray Memorial Stadium, has recently undergone significant renovations to enhance the experience of athletic events, providing an updated and improved atmosphere for players and fans alike. Complete schedules for all teams, including varsity, junior varsity, and freshman teams, are accessible at actitans.org for fans to follow throughout the season.
